Перейти к содержимому

Фотография

скрипты в rational Functional Test


  • Авторизуйтесь для ответа в теме
Сообщений в теме: 8

#1 Fishka

Fishka

    Новый участник

  • Members
  • Pip
  • 29 сообщений

Отправлено 16 января 2007 - 14:45

Пордскажите, пожалуйста,

можно ли писать скрипты на VB в rational Functional Test?

Записываю скрипт в помощью рекордера, он получается, вроде как, на java, а как мне сделать, что б он на VB писал?

Ещё мне показалось странным, что нет help именно по языкам java и VB(по синтаксису и командам), или я плохо искала?
  • 0

#2 Fishka

Fishka

    Новый участник

  • Members
  • Pip
  • 29 сообщений

Отправлено 17 января 2007 - 15:22

Неужели никто не знает ответы на такие простые вопросы?

Они вызваны путём сравнения с другими системами, например, в TestComplete при создании нового проекта чётко прописаны все языки, в FunctionalTester ничего похоже на VB не встретила.

Второй вопрос вызван путём сравнения с RationalRobot, там есть очень подробный help по SQABasic и VU.
  • 0

#3 Dmitry_NJ

Dmitry_NJ

    Консультант

  • Members
  • PipPipPipPipPipPip
  • 3 122 сообщений
  • ФИО:Дмитрий Шевченко
  • Город:New Jersey, USA

Отправлено 17 января 2007 - 17:27

Если верить производителю, то VB .NET в качестве языка разработки скриптов в RFT поддерживается. Видимо Java это дефолтный язык, но где-то должна быть настройка, позволяющая использовать VB .NET.
  • 0
Дмитрий Шевченко

HP Software

#4 kasper

kasper

    Новый участник

  • Members
  • Pip
  • 49 сообщений

Отправлено 17 января 2007 - 18:22

Если используете как IDE - Eclipse, то язык скриптов - Java.

Если хотите писать на VB.NET - вы должны заинсталлировать Visual Studio 2003 или 2005 (НО НЕ EXPRESS EDITION!!!), и только тогда устанавливать FunctionalTester.

Если тестируете Windows Forms, .NET контролы и т.д. то очень рекомендую VB.NET (жаль конечно что не поддерживается C# но ето уже оффтоп :) ).

Прикрепленные файлы


  • 0

#5 Fishka

Fishka

    Новый участник

  • Members
  • Pip
  • 29 сообщений

Отправлено 18 января 2007 - 07:15

Спасибо,
инсталировала VisualStudio 2005, появилось .NET 2005 Scripting. :-)

Как раз тестирую Windows Forms, .NET контролы.
Только при создании нового проекта можно выбрать C++ и C# (!), VB можно выбрать только при создании file -> Web, но у меня ж не веб...
  • 0

#6 kasper

kasper

    Новый участник

  • Members
  • Pip
  • 49 сообщений

Отправлено 18 января 2007 - 16:14

Только при создании нового проекта можно выбрать C++ и C# (!), VB можно выбрать только при создании file -> Web, но у меня ж не веб...


Наверное Вы не тот проект выбираете - см. атач.

Прикрепленные файлы


  • 0

#7 Dark

Dark

    Новый участник

  • Members
  • Pip
  • 9 сообщений

Отправлено 18 января 2007 - 17:25

Подскажите, пожалуйста, чем обоснованно, что RFT нельзя использовать для C++ приложений? Мне как раз такое и надо тестировать. И помойму проблем я пока не находил, стартую как executable App и всё работает.

Вот правда прога написанная на mfc не воспроизводится. Скрипт пишется, а при replay валится на пером шаге.

to casper Насчёт VS 2003, при остановке записи скрипта, VS падает с потрохами. Есть какиенибудь на этот счёт соображения?
  • 0

#8 Fishka

Fishka

    Новый участник

  • Members
  • Pip
  • 29 сообщений

Отправлено 19 января 2007 - 15:07

Подскажите, пожалуйста, чем обоснованно, что RFT нельзя использовать для C++ приложений?

Нашла на форуме: "RFT работает с приложениями, разработанными с использованием Java и .NET, а также с web-based"


Проект действительно не тот выбирала. Только вот всё равно никак спрвиться не могу...
После выбора проекта появляется окно Rational Test Login, в котором можно выбиратьтолько проекты, созданные в RationalAdministrator. Если его выбрать, создасться проект, но в нём невозможно воспользоваться рекорд-м, после остановки записи появляется ошибка с предложением отправить отчёт и перезапустить приложение...

Спасибо за ответы )
  • 0

#9 kasper

kasper

    Новый участник

  • Members
  • Pip
  • 49 сообщений

Отправлено 19 января 2007 - 16:33

После выбора проекта появляется окно Rational Test Login, в котором можно выбиратьтолько проекты, созданные в RationalAdministrator. Если его выбрать, ...


Для надежность лучше жать Cancel :)

... создасться проект, но в нём невозможно воспользоваться рекорд-м, после остановки записи появляется ошибка с предложением отправить отчёт и перезапустить приложение...


Причин может быть множество...

Возьмите попробуйте все ето дело на "чистой" виртуальной машине.

P.S. Народ сообщал о проблемах в RFT 7.0, так что попробуйте версию 6.1.1.1
  • 0


Количество пользователей, читающих эту тему: 0

0 пользователей, 0 гостей, 0 анонимных